Part 1: Market Size and Growth

The heat sink manufacturing industry in Burundi is still in its early stages but is gradually gaining attention due to the country’s focus on industrialization and renewable energy. As Burundi expands its solar power, telecommunications, and small-scale industrial projects, the need for reliable heat dissipation systems is becoming more evident. Efficient cooling components help improve equipment performance and lifespan, especially in the country’s tropical climate.

Currently, most heat sinks used in Burundi are imported from East African countries such as Kenya and Tanzania, as well as from China and Europe. However, local engineering firms and small workshops are beginning to adapt imported materials into functional cooling assemblies for solar inverters, LED systems, and telecom installations. This hybrid model combines global supply chains with local craftsmanship and service flexibility.

Government policies supporting renewable energy and vocational training have created a foundation for emerging technical industries. Burundi’s national development strategy prioritizes clean energy, infrastructure, and regional cooperation, all of which are contributing to the gradual growth of its heat sink and thermal management market.

Part 4: Impact of Global Trade Policies

Burundi’s manufacturing and engineering sectors rely heavily on imported raw materials, machinery, and tools. Global trade policies and regional transport infrastructure significantly impact the availability and cost of thermal management products. The country’s access to international ports through Tanzania and Kenya makes logistics essential to maintaining a stable supply chain.

Membership in the East African Community (EAC) helps Burundi benefit from tariff reductions and easier cross-border trade. These agreements simplify the import of aluminum, copper, and mechanical parts necessary for heat sink production. Additionally, renewable energy programs funded by international partners encourage technology transfer and foreign investment.

However, global material price fluctuations and long shipping times pose challenges for local manufacturers. To address this, companies like BTE and GLCS are focusing on local assembly, recycling of aluminum materials, and training of skilled technicians. Partnerships with global suppliers like Sinothermic ensure continued access to advanced technology while building local capacity for self-sufficiency.
